In an interview with Betway esports, Johannes “tabseN” Wodarz revealed his pick for to watch in 2022, as he detailed that the new additions to the Astralis team have brought it much needed  ‘firepower and aggression’.

The esports competitor added that he was looking forward to seeing how they adapt with their new players, as he backed k0nfig and BlameF to do well this coming campaign. 

His sentiment was echoed by Gla1ve, who also highlighted that he is looking forward to seeing the new Vitality, when that team eventually takes shape, as he also mapped out the ‘huge potential’ for Gambit. 

SyrsoN also picked Gambit and Navi – detailing just how impressed he has been in the way they have taken steps to improve their team.
